Perform CT procedures, ensuring patient clinical history aligns with the exam and documenting all relevant information for practitioner use. Prepare patients by providing clear instructions to achieve optimal results, encourage cooperation, and reduce anxiety. Select appropriate exam protocols as directed by Radiologists and adhere to established CT policies and procedures. Position and immobilize patients as needed, prioritizing comfort and accurate imaging. Apply radiation safety principles to minimize exposure for patients, self, and others. Assist licensed practitioners with interventional CT procedures, maintaining aseptic techniques. Address patients' physical and psychological needs throughout procedures. Perform venipunctures and manage equipment for contrast administration and patient monitoring. Evaluate image quality, adjust display parameters, and initiate basic life support when necessary. Complete all necessary computer documentation, including patient histories and exam charges. Educate patients about tests and procedures to foster understanding and ease. Maintain cleanliness and organization of the work area, report equipment issues, and contribute to supply management. Provide practical instruction to students and healthcare professionals. Participate in quality assessment and improvement initiatives, including quality control duties. Support other departmental areas as needed. Stay knowledgeable about sterile supplies, CT imaging techniques, and 3D workstation functions such as image reformatting and reconstruction. Manage the release of imaging media to authorized parties. Education and Experience:
High school diploma or equivalent required. Graduate of an accredited School of Radiographic Technology. Computer proficiency. Experienced radiographer with a solid understanding of CT procedures and cross-sectional anatomy. Licensure and Certifications:
Certified by the relevant state authority. Registered Technologist (R.T. (R)) with ARRT or equivalent certification. Must maintain or obtain CT credential (R.T. (R) (CT)) within two years of employment.
